二进制与字符的对应关系取决于字符编码标准,具体如下:
ASCII编码 - 采用7位或8位二进制表示,1个字符(包括字母、数字、标点)占用1个字节(8位)。
UTF-8编码
- 英文字母、数字等单字占1个字节(8位);
- 汉字(含繁体)通常占3个字节(24位)。
通用规则
- 二进制位数与字符数直接对应:例如,8位二进制数表示1个字符,16位表示2个字符,依此类推。
总结:
二进制转换为字符需明确编码标准,ASCII标准下1字节=1字符,UTF-8标准下汉字通常占3字节。